Pleasant Grove, originally named Battle Creek, is a city in Utah County, Utah, United States known as "Utah's City of Trees". It is part of the Provo–Orem Metropolitan Statistical Area. The population was 33,509 at the 2010 census.

After a hard day on the road through NW New Mexico and southern Utah, we had a hard time finding a place to eat near the interstate. We definitly couldn't wait to get further into Salt Lake City.Fong Asian Dining is a little off the highway. It seems to be a converted 50's style diner and the decor is a little eclectic. Since the kitchen is in the middle of the restaurant, the AC was cranked and we were cold.The fresh food they make there was great, especially the coconut curry. The orange chicken was frozen nuggets and the sauce was goopy, so I would not reccomend that. My kids got the Bento Boxes which were a perfect little combination plate.The food was very inexpensive and the quality was good if you got the right thing. The servers were a little inexperienced. Other than almost freezing to death, I would go back.

So anytime you say "all-you-can-eat" you kind of question quality of food. With that in mind, it's not bad. The food was plentiful, taste pretty fresh, and gave us an opportunity to try more things that we probably would have normally because it's usually too expensive to have more than 1 or 2 rolls. At $14 per person we had as much sushi as we could eat. The service and atmosphere were great.'it takes time to make, so plan ahead for a little extra relax time.

Sadly, the food I ordered wasn't tasty. Newly remodeled and the it looks great but I thought it was expensive. I ordered Niku Udon, an easy dish. The serving size was great but the soup honestly had no flavor, no seasoning. I had to hunt for salt and added a lot of soy to give it some taste. The veggies were fresh but not cooked, the noodles weren't done either. They just threw everything in scalding watered down broth. I let it sit for a while and the veggies softened up and the noodles warmed through. But $11 for tasteless soup is too much. Too many other good options in AF to go back.

I asked Siri for "best restaurants near me" and she gave me Asahi Sushi Bar even though I live in east Provo on the bench. We decided to try it out (not our normal practice for sushi) so we drove the 5 miles to this delightful place. The owner personally served us and lead us through the process of choosing a variety of great appetizers and rolls. Oh my! We were very impressed and food was very fresh and delicious. I am a bit of a sushi snob and it is not easy to please my sushi roll palate. This was outstanding and the tempura appetizers were among the best I have ever eaten. The tempura was so light and flavorful that I could have been satisfied with filling up on the tempura vegetables. Don't drive far for great sushi (unless you live far from Orem). This is right by Macey's around the corner on State Street and will fill your sushi spot.
